Gangtok: The ruling SKM was leading in 30 of the 32 assembly seats in Sikkim, while the SDF was ahead in one constituency, according to the Election Commission of India.

Counting of votes for 32 assembly seats in Sikkim began at 6 am on Sunday, amid tight security arrangements, officials said.

Chief Minister and Sikkim Krantikari Morcha (SKM) candidate Prem Singh Tamang was leading by around 6,443 votes over his nearest SDF rival Som Nath Poudyal from the Rhenock assembly constituency, while in the Soreng Chakung Assembly constituency Tamang is leading by 2,052 votes over his nearest SDF rival A D Subba.

Former CM and Sikkim Democratic Front (SDF) supremo Pawan Kumar Chamling was trailing behind SKM candidate Raju Basnet by 1,852 votes in Namcheybung seat. In the Poklok Kamrang Assembly constituency Chamling was trailing behind Bhoj Raj Rai of SKM by 2,728 votes.

Former India Football captain and SDF candidate Bhaichung Bhutia was trailing behind SKM rival Riksal Dorjee Bhutia by 4,346, votes in the Barfung Assembly seat.

Sikkim BJP unit president Dilli Ram Thapa was trailing behind his SKM rival Kala Rai by 2,312 votes in the Upper Burtuk Assembly constituency.
